Carport apron installation services involve creating a durable, level surface that extends from the edge of a carport to the driveway or yard. This process typically includes preparing the ground, laying a solid foundation, and installing a concrete or other suitable material to provide a clean, finished look. The goal is to improve the functionality and appearance of the parking area, making it easier to access vehicles and reducing the risk of mud, dirt, or water tracking into the carport or home. Skilled service providers can customize the apron to match the existing landscape and ensure it blends seamlessly with the surrounding property.
This service helps address common issues such as uneven or damaged ground that can cause difficulty when parking or walking around the vehicle. It also helps prevent water pooling or erosion near the carport, which can lead to further property damage over time. For homeowners dealing with muddy or loose soil that makes parking messy or unsafe, a properly installed apron provides a stable, low-maintenance surface that enhances safety and convenience. Additionally, a well-constructed apron can help improve drainage and reduce the accumulation of debris around the vehicle area.

The overview below groups typical Carport Apron Installation proj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Lawrenceville, GA.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or repairs or partial replacements of a carport apron, local pros typically charge between $250 and $600.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for straightforward fixes or patchwork projects.
Standard Installation - A complete installation of a new concrete or paver carport apron usually costs between $1,200 and $3,000. Most projects in Lawrenceville and nearby areas tend to land in this middle range.
Large or Complex Projects - Larger or more intricate installations, such as custom designs or extensive prep work, can range from $3,500 to $5,000 or more. Fewer projects fall into this highest tier, often involving additional site preparation or specialty materials.
Material Costs - The choice of materials impacts overall costs significantly, with concrete aprons typically costing less than custom pavers or decorative finishes. Local service providers can help determine the best options within typical budget ranges for your project size.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is a carport apron? A carport apron is a concrete or paved area that extends from the edge of a carport to the driveway, providing a smooth transition and preventing dirt and debris from entering the garage or home.
Why should I consider installing a carport apron? Installing a carport apron can improve curb appeal, protect the driveway from water runoff, and help keep the area around the carport clean and well-maintained.
What types of materials are used for carport aprons? Common materials include concrete, asphalt, and pavers, each offering different durability and aesthetic options suitable for various needs.
How do local contractors handle carport apron installation? Local service providers typically prepare the site, lay the chosen material, and ensure proper drainage and finishing to create a durable, functional apron.
Can a carport apron be customized to match my property? Yes, many local contractors offer customization options in materials, colors, and finishes to complement the style of a property and enhance its overall appearance.
